Youth Engagement
https://www.caminowellbeing.ca/services/youth-engagementAt Camino, we believe in the power of young people. Youth Engagement plays a big part in system change. That’s why Youth Engagement practices are woven into everything we do. Key to this is listening to young people and incorporating their feedback and expertise to ensure our programs reflect what they want and need.
